My first post, hello to all.
I have a 69 Barracuda and am making some needed changes to correct what the previous owner did to the car. Before I buy wheels and tires I am hoping to get some advice on what works. I am adding the 1/2" inboard spring relocation kit from Dr.Diff and am looking to find out who has proven the back spacing for the rear wheels as well as tire width that fits inside the stock rear tubs. If you have already been thru this and know what works please let me know. Thank you!!

1969 Barracuda

Factory 8 3/4 rear (not sure what year the rear is though as there is a small difference in width between years)

Rear 15x8 with 4 1/2" backspacing use a 275/60R15 Tire

I did have to add a 1/4" spacer on 1 side and a 1/16" spacer on the other to get 1/2" space between the tire and leaf spring. Leaf springs are mounted in factory location.

Thank you for the replies. It is the factory 8 3/4" that it came with. 4 1/2" is kind of where I was thinking and am very thankful for the measurement. It seems like I should not have any clearance problem with the extra 1/2" inward spring location that I am adding verses yours with the stock spring location. The 275/60R15 on 15X8 wheel is exactly the size I wanted to go with too!! Just over 10" wide should work great!! Thanks again, very appreciated. Now its time to start making it right!!
